Output 4aef836db260f33b7b44a24d1bd24906146fe21217f3bcfa22b5fa5c69502f5f:8

value
37247994
script pubkey
OP_HASH160 OP_PUSHBYTES_20 903408ea864a040e0d6a3b23e5b95c2843158b6f OP_EQUAL
address
MM3dsVnJ6LbxGTL1AWQrVEHjbhyrKHnaeX
transaction
4aef836db260f33b7b44a24d1bd24906146fe21217f3bcfa22b5fa5c69502f5f
spent
true